Mind the Gap: Tackling the recruitment gap in the resources & waste sector

CIWM’s research and insights from members highlights the recruitment gap currently faced by our sector – attracting and retaining talent in all areas is a challenge now, and will continue to be a challenge in the future as we transition to Net Zero, with the skills and people gaps emerging.

As a sector, we need to take a proactive approach in tackling this, and we are keen to provide support and best practice guidance in addressing these areas and the wider battles this encompasses.
Join us for this webinar as we explore solutions with recruitment experts, sector professionals and the Department for Work and Pensions, We will discuss:
  • The current status of the recruitment gap, including the challenges of sector attractiveness and the need for digital skills
  • Reviewing the SWAPS solution setup by DEP to combat these challenges
  • Ideas around increasing collaboration within the sectors e.g. employer open days
  • Examples of using SWAPS in real life and other key industry specific takeaways of how to combat the recruitment gap
